Saxe-Altenburg, Duchy. A Bravery Medal, C.1918 Buy Now a spring catch and stud(Tapferkeitsmedaille). Instituted 20 February 1915 by Duke Ernst II. (1918 1919 issue). Constructed of zink, on loop for suspension from its period original ribbon, the obverse with a raised Cross Patte bearing a central Saxon coat of arms, flanked by a date of 1914, the reverse with a central monogram of Duke Ernst II, unmarked, measuring 31. 03 mm in diameter, weighing 12. 6 grams (inclusive of ribbon), in extremely fine condition.
